I don't really like the background, there is too much there, but then again, I was only practicing with my new (second hand) Nikon D40. Why the **** did I buy it? Good question, the primary reason is the flash sync speed, it can use the flash and still have a shutter speed of 1/500 seconds (that's 0.002 seconds) where my Nikon D90 can only do it up to 1/200 seconds (that's 0.005 seconds). This about halves the time the sensor is exposed to light, so this should theoretically give macro shots with a deeper black in the background.

Why isn't this background black then? Well, the aperture was still kind of open, and the wall and figures were kinda close. Both were ~1.5 meters away, where I normally try to have at least 5 meters of empty space behind the figures. Also, the flash was mounted on the camera this time, instead of being a few centimeters above the figure. This means more light is gonna bounce back from the wall, which means a brighter background. The only downside I've been able to find for the Nikon D40 so far is that the build-in flash can't be used as a Nikon CLS commander, so no wireless flashing for now.
